Step 1

Collections

Lockable bins, cabinets, large enclosed containers, or sealed bags are supplied for regular off site shredding collections, or alternatively we offer a one off collection of bagged, boxed or palletised material.

Step 2

Secure transport

Our uniformed and BS7858 security-vetted operative will transfer all off-site shredding material into our secure GPS tracked and alarmed vehicle before sealing for transportation. A Waste Transfer Note is also provided at this point.

Step 3

Shredding at our depot

On arrival at our fully secure site, documents will be shredded to EN15713 standards

Step 4

Certificate of Destruction

A Certificate of Destruction is sent to you as a guarantee that all documents have been securely shredded in line with industry standard requirements

Recycling

All shredded paper is sent to UK, Highlander approved paper mills for recycling to EN643 standards

Finally, after the material has been shredded and baled prior to final recycling, a series of further checks are performed by the security shredding manager and shredding area supervisor as part of the material audit trail, from collection to destruction. At this point, your destruction certificate – your guarantee that your material has been destroyed to EN15713 standards – is generated by the security shredding manager after all procedural checks are performed and verified and this certificate is finally signed off by a company director. RECYCLING OF MATERIAL

At Highlander, we are fully focused on the responsible recycling of your paper, at a Highlander approved paper mill!

All confidential papers once shredded, are made into compact, 500kg bales which allows this waste material to be easily transported to paper mills to finish the recycling process and to be reborn into new paper products – mostly in the tissue sector – such as toilet tissue or hand towels. We sort paper to EN643 standards.

For all security shredding material generated, we supply the shredded waste paper to UK PAPER MILLS ONLY – this allows us to easily approve them as responsible end users and allows for ease of final audit trail for your confidential papers.
